I picked up Springer & Blitzwing at my local Target in Boulder, CO yesterday. As soon as I grabbed them off the shelf I got out my phone and canceled my BBTS preorder.

Problem: After close examination I have concluded that my Blitzwing only has one face. Anyone else seen this?

Overall impressions:
Springer: Awesome design. The G1 sword always bugged me with its square cross-section. This sword on the other hand is really cool. Some of the pegs don't hold together really well in the vehicle modes, but overall it's great.
Blitzwing: Pretty good overall. The three faces were what pushed me over the edge and convinced me to buy, so I'm disappointed that wasn't there. The instructions are unclear and inconsistent. In particular, there's the issue of how the arms go in plane mode. Initially, it shows them curving down like in the photos, but the pegs don't fit. In later steps they're shown curving towards each other like in the tank mode.

With Masterpiece Thundercracker, the face-changing thing was also missing, but that was understandable because they made the head bigger to match the cartoon proportions, so the face-changing mechanism was replaced by a head-squishing mechanism so it could still be stowed in jet mode. I just wish someone had thought to update the instructions.

I don't know what happened with Blitzwing, though. The box and instructions advertise 3 faces, but they're not there.
